..


Gesponsorde links

Het nieuwe formulier voor HTML5

Artikel geschreven door Stefano Cancedda
Pagina 1 van 5

De nieuwe elementen voor de formulieren die door HTML5 zijn een indicatie van de doelstellingen van de nieuwe versie van de taal: er moet, met de eenvoudige markup, meer functionele oplossingen (op dit moment uitsluitend worden bereikt door gebruik te maken scripting talen) om aan de veranderende behoeften van de internet.

In dit artikel zullen wij zien door middel van talloze voorbeelden, Ole vernieuwingen geïntroduceerd door HTML5 in het creëren van web-formulier.

Eens te meer moet ik de lezer dat niet alle browsers ondersteuning bieden aan de nieuwe markup language (HTML 5 is nog niet een norm, maar een taal in ontwikkeling) voor dus om eraan te herinneren dat de weergave van de voorbeelden juist, stel ik voor browser te gebruiken die reeds voorbereid, bijvoorbeeld Opera.

Nieuwe items en uitbreidingen

De belangrijkste wijzigingen hebben betrekking op het gebruik van speciale formulier objecten (nieuwe tags) en uitbreidingen.

Het gebruik van extensions kan, door middel van de klassieke input-tag, de automatische validatie van de gegevens en / of uitbreiden van de mogelijkheden om complexe tools zoals, bijvoorbeeld, kalenders te maken.

Als een starter ik stel voor dat je een voorbeeld: vervangen we de eenvoudige tekst veld (<input type="text"/>) met iets meer specifiek: een URL-veld. Laten we de code te zien:

 



 <form>







 URL: <input name="url" type="url" value="" required>







 </ Form>

 
Blijkbaar u merken geen verschil in de weergave, maar in een oog direct ervaren de veranderingen ten opzichte van de klassieke HTML4 markup:
  • Het specifieke type ("url")
    De specificatie van de verwachte data type is het handig om de taal parser om de inhoud te ontleden met de juiste en de aanwezigheid van fouten kennisgeving;
  • het sleutelwoord "noodzakelijk"
    Hoewel dit nieuwe HTML5, als suggereert, vereist de voltooiing van het veld als verplichte (maar we zullen later op terug).

Alvorens in te gaan in de nieuwe HTML5 denk ik dat het een snel overzicht over de controles voor de modules die door HTML4 worden.

In dezelfde categorie ...
E-Learning
CSS (Cursus) CSS (Cursus)
Web Design en toegankelijkheid volgens de W3C CSS en XHTML. Vanaf 29 €.
HTML (Cursus) HTML (Cursus)
De opmaaktaal voor het web vanaf 29 €.
Web Design (Course) Web Design (Course)
Design Web Sites met HTML, CSS en Dynamic HTML. Van 39 €.
Gesponsorde links